Product details
Overview
DXT3906-13 from Diodes Incorporated is a PNP epitaxial planar silicon transistor in SOT89-3L package, rated for -40 V VCEO, -200 mA IC, and 1 W power dissipation at TA = 25°C; it delivers hFE = 60–300 across IC = -100 μA to -100 mA and supports medium-power switching in DC-DC converters and linear regulators.
For engineers reviewing the DXT3906-13 datasheet, DXT3906-13 pinout, DXT3906-13 application, or DXT3906-13 equivalent, key selection criteria include its -40 V breakdown ratings, low VCE(SAT) (-0.25 V @ -10 mA/-1 mA), thermal resistance (125 °C/W), and RoHS-compliant lead-free plating on copper leadframe.
Technical Context
This PNP bipolar junction transistor operates with base-emitter forward bias controlling collector current flow; its epitaxial planar die construction ensures stable gain and low leakage (ICBO ≤ -50 nA) across -55°C to +150°C ambient range.
Designed for surface-mount automated assembly, it features a three-terminal SOT89-3L outline with collector tab (Pin 1), emitter (Pin 2), and base (Pin 3); thermal performance relies on PCB copper area per AP02001 pad layout, enabling 1 W dissipation only when mounted on FR-4 with specified copper land pattern.

What is the maximum allowable junction temperature for DXT3906-13?
The absolute maximum junction temperature is +150°C, as specified in the Thermal Characteristics table. Operation above this limit risks permanent degradation. Derating begins at TA = 25°C per Fig. 1: power dissipation must be linearly reduced by 8 mW/°C above 25°C ambient when using the AP02001-recommended pad layout.
Can DXT3906-13 replace DXT3904 in a circuit?
No - DXT3906-13 is a PNP transistor, while DXT3904 is its NPN complement. Swapping them without inverting biasing and signal polarity will prevent proper operation. They are intended for complementary pair designs (e.g., push-pull stages), not direct substitution.
Is the collector tab electrically isolated in SOT89-3L?
No - Pin 1 (the metal tab) is internally connected to the collector. It must be electrically tied to the collector net on the PCB and may serve as a thermal path to ground or heatsink; isolation requires insulating hardware or non-conductive mounting methods.
